Flamboro Speedway is a 1/3-mile semi-banked asphalt oval auto racing track in Millgrove, Ontario. The track was established in 1962.[1] It hosts stock car racing every Saturday night during the summer in five categories: Late Model, Mini Stocks, Thunder Cars, Pure Stocks and Pro 4 Modified.

Flamboro speedway has a go-cart track contained with the oval; which utilized by the Waterloo Region Karting Club.

In 2011, the speedway celebrated its 50th anniversary.[2]
